Understanding Weather Terminology for Menominee

To make the most of weather forecasts, it's helpful to understand the terminology used. Here's a quick guide to some common terms.

Relative Humidity

Relative humidity is the amount of moisture in the air compared to the maximum amount it can hold at a given temperature. Higher humidity levels can make it feel muggier.

Dew Point

The dew point is the temperature at which air becomes saturated with water vapor, and condensation begins. It's a good measure of how humid the air feels.

Barometric Pressure

Barometric pressure indicates the weight of the atmosphere. Rising pressure often indicates improving weather conditions, while falling pressure can signal approaching storms.

Seasonal Weather Patterns in Menominee, MI

Menominee experiences distinct seasons, each with its own weather characteristics.

Summer Weather

Summers are typically warm and humid, with average temperatures in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it. The area can experience thunderstorms.

Winter Weather

Winters are cold and snowy, with average temperatures below freezing. Lake-effect snow from Lake Michigan is common. The National Weather Service issues warnings.

Spring and Fall Weather

Spring and fall are transitional seasons with milder temperatures. Weather can be variable, with fluctuations between warm and cold spells.

Lake-Effect Snow

Lake-effect snow is a common phenomenon in winter, leading to significant snowfall. The lake's warmer water evaporates into the air, creating snow clouds.

Moderating Temperatures

The lake moderates temperatures, making winters somewhat milder and summers cooler than inland areas.
